Journal: Nature Communications
Article Title: Restoration of PITPNA in Type 2 diabetic human islets reverses pancreatic beta-cell dysfunction
doi: 10.1038/s41467-023-39978-1
Figure Lengend Snippet: a Representative transmission electron micrographs of pancreatic beta-cells from non-diabetic human donors after lentiviral-mediated over-expression of PITPNA (OE- PITPNA ) or inhibition of PITPNA (sh- PITPNA ) in comparison to respective control lentiviruses (OE- Ctrl or sh- Ctrl ). The second raw image represents a zoom-in view of the white box from the first raw image. Granule profile: immature secretory granules (blue box), mature secretory granules (red box), crystal-containing granules (yellow box), and empty secretory granules (orange box). b Quantification of granule density in beta-cells of lentiviral-treated human islets shown in panel ( a ) ( n = 9). P sh-Ctrl vs sh-PITPNA = 0.0199, P OE-Ctrl vs OE-PITPNA < 0.0001. c Quantifi c ation of docked vesicles in beta-cells of lentiviral-treated human islets shown in panel ( a ) ( n = 9). P sh-Ctrl vs sh-PITPNA = 0.0004, P OE-Ctrl vs OE-PITPNA = 0.00421. d Quantification of immature secretory granules (ISG, n = 7, 8, 5, 6 for sh- Ctrl , sh- PITPNA , OE- Ctrl , OE- PITPNA , respectively), mature secretory granules (MSG, n = 8, 8, 8, 6 for sh- Ctrl , sh- PITPNA , OE- Ctrl , OE- PITPNA , respectively), crystal-containing granules (CCG, n = 6, 8, 8, 8 for sh- Ctrl , sh- PITPNA , OE- Ctrl , OE- PITPNA , respectively), and empty secretory granules (ESG, n = 7, 7, 7, 7 for sh- Ctrl , sh- PITPNA , OE- Ctrl , OE- PITPNA , respectively) in beta-cells of isolated human islets after lentiviral treatments shown in panel ( a ). ( P sh-Ctrl vs sh-PITPNA < 0.0001, P OE-Ctrl vs OE-PITPNA = 0.0128 for ISG), ( P sh-Ctrl vs sh-PITPNA < 0.0001, P OE-Ctrl vs OE-PITPNA = 0.0008 for MSG), ( P sh-Ctrl vs sh-PITPNA = 0.0068, P OE-Ctrl vs OE-PITPNA = 0.6874 for CCG), ( P sh-Ctrl vs sh-PITPNA = 0.0207, P OE-Ctrl vs OE-PITPNA = 0.4262 for ESG). e Proinsulin expression in isolated human islets after lentiviral-mediated over-expression of PITPNA (OE- PITPNA , n = 5 biologically independent samples), knockdown of PITPNA (sh- PITPNA , n = 7 biologically independent samples) or control lentivirus (sh- Ctrl , n = 7 biologically independent samples). f Quantification of proinsulin in isolated human islets after densitometric analysis of western blots shown in panel ( f ). g Western blot analysis of PITPNA, and ER stress/unfolded protein response (UPR) proteins IRE1α, ERO1, PDI, and CHOP in human islets after lentiviral-mediated over-expression of PITPNA (OE- PITPNA ), knockdown of PITPNA (sh- PITPNA ) or control lentivirus (sh- Ctrl ). Data are presented as mean values ± SEM for ( b ), ( c ), ( d ), e ). * P < 0.05, ** P < 0.01, *** P < 0.001. Ordinary one-way ANOVA with Turkey’s multiple comparisons test was used for ( b ), ( c ), ( d ), ( e ). All primary source data are reported in the Source data file.
